Hi all, I have a 67 GTO that was converted to HEI before I purchased. I am having a battery drain problem that I have narrowed to the engine compartment. When I plug in the R/F terminal on the back of the alternator, it starts drawing power. I am using a test light between the negative terminal and the negative post on the battery to test for the power draw. I have replaced the voltage regulator and the alternator and still have the same effect. With the key in the off position I am getting power to the voltage regulator from the #3 terminal. The F terminal is then sending power to the alternator while the key is off. I have also replaced the starter selonoid. I have unplugged all the firewall junction boxes and isolated the electrical system to the starter, voltage regulator, and alternator. There is no power draw until I plug in the F terminal in the back of the alternator. Anyone have any ideas.
